Suggested but highly flexible itinerary:
Your day begins at 8:00am with a hotel pickup and a relaxed drive north. There’s a quick stop at Bradfield Park to take in the harbour before continuing through quiet local suburbs. At Bradley’s Head, stretch your legs with a short walk to the water’s edge and learn about the HMAS Sydney memorial and the area’s naval history.
Next up is North Head, where a gentle loop walk offers sweeping views across the Pacific and back toward the city skyline. Between May and November, keep an eye out for migrating whales. If you’re curious to learn more about the cultural history of this region, there’s the option to meet with a local Aboriginal guide and connect more deeply with the landscape.
After morning tea at Shelley Beach and a wander along the sand, you’ll head further north. A short walk around Long Reef Headland brings fresh ocean air and space to take in the coastline.
From there, it’s a scenic drive to the tip of the peninsula. Palm Beach is where the city thins out and nature takes over. Barrenjoey Headland rises above the sand, and Pittwater stretches out like a still, blue lake behind it. Depending on your energy, you can walk the beach, take the hike up to the lighthouse, or simply relax and enjoy the view. Lunch is by the water with time to linger and soak it all in.
On the way back to Sydney, we may stop at Balmoral Beach for one last coastal walk before returning to the city.
